1. Mary Stewart
Her father was James V, King of Scotland and her mother was Mary of Guise of France. ... Seven days after Mary was born, James V, died and his infant daughter succeeded to the Scottish throne. ... In 1547 an English invasion led to the military occupation of the country. By 1548, the Scottish were actively seeking French aid and betrothed their young queen to the French dauphin Francis, the son of Henry II, on the condition that Henry send an army to Scotland to drive the English out. ...
